Just got my first SD cards yesterday (I've used compactflash previously) & noticed they don't come with a label, they tell you in the manual to not use a label, not to use a pencil (may damage the circuitry inside) but rather to write directly on the card with a felt-tip pen.:mad:

Huh????? All I want to do is label my cards with my name and 1, 2, 3, etc. so I don't get them mixed up, & I'd like to do this in a nonpermanent manner. Is it really impossible to put a thin sticker on the back of an SD card w/o interfering with its fit in cameras?

I wouldn't try putting an adhesive label on the cards. Some cameras have tighter fits in the card slots than others. You may be able to insert the card, and you may not. It is also possible that after a few insertions/retractions, that the label might start peeling off and result in the card getting stuck in the camera. Even worse might be that some of the adhesive comes off the label and somehow gets on the contacts inside the camera.

What you might want to try is to number the cards with a felt tip pen, and then on a separate sheet of paper, list each card number and what's on that particular card. This works for me, and it's a whole lot safer. Good luck
